:root{--bg-color: #0b0c10;--text-main: #ffffff;--text-secondary: #c5c6c7;--accent-cyan: #45a29e;--accent-green: #66fcf1;--near-gradient: linear-gradient(135deg, #00ec97 0%, #00c08b 100%);--glass-bg: rgba(255, 255, 255, .05);--glass-border: rgba(255, 255, 255, .1);--card-hover: rgba(255, 255, 255, .1)}*{box-sizing:border-box;margin:0;padding:0}body{font-family:Inter,system-ui,-apple-system,sans-serif;background-color:var(--bg-color);color:var(--text-main);line-height:1.6;overflow-x:hidden}a{color:var(--accent-green);text-decoration:none;transition:color .2s}a:hover{color:var(--accent-cyan)}.container{max-width:1200px;margin:0 auto;padding:0 2rem}.hero{padding:8rem 0 4rem;text-align:center;position:relative}.hero h1{font-size:3.5rem;font-weight:800;margin-bottom:1.5rem;background:linear-gradient(to right,#fff,#a5b4fc);-webkit-background-clip:text;background-clip:text;-webkit-text-fill-color:transparent;text-shadow:0 0 30px rgba(165,180,252,.2)}.hero p{font-size:1.25rem;color:var(--text-secondary);max-width:600px;margin:0 auto 3rem}.cta-button{display:inline-flex;align-items:center;gap:.5rem;background:var(--near-gradient);color:#000;font-weight:600;padding:.75rem 1.5rem;border-radius:9999px;transition:transform .2s,box-shadow .2s;border:none;cursor:pointer;font-size:1.1rem}.cta-button:hover{transform:translateY(-2px);box-shadow:0 4px 20px #00ec9766}.skills-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:2rem;margin-top:4rem;margin-bottom:6rem}.skill-card{background:var(--glass-bg);border:1px solid var(--glass-border);border-radius:12px;padding:2rem;transition:transform .3s,background .3s;display:flex;flex-direction:column;gap:1rem}.skill-card:hover{transform:translateY(-5px);background:var(--card-hover);border-color:#fff3}.icon-wrapper{width:48px;height:48px;background:#64748b33;border-radius:12px;display:flex;align-items:center;justify-content:center;color:var(--accent-green);margin-bottom:.5rem}.skill-title{font-size:1.5rem;font-weight:700;color:#fff}.skill-desc{color:var(--text-secondary);font-size:.95rem;margin-bottom:1rem}.code-snippet{background:#000;padding:.75rem;border-radius:8px;font-family:Fira Code,monospace;font-size:.85rem;color:#a5b4fc;overflow-x:auto;border:1px solid #1e293b}.install-cmd{display:block;color:var(--accent-green);margin-bottom:.5rem}.use-cases{list-style:none;margin-top:1rem;display:flex;flex-direction:column;gap:.5rem}.use-case-item{display:flex;align-items:center;gap:.5rem;color:var(--text-secondary);font-size:.9rem}footer{text-align:center;padding:4rem 0;border-top:1px solid var(--glass-border);color:var(--text-secondary)}.demo-section{margin-top:2rem;padding-top:1.5rem;border-top:1px solid var(--glass-border)}.demo-title{font-size:.8rem;text-transform:uppercase;letter-spacing:.1em;color:var(--text-secondary);margin-bottom:1rem;font-weight:700;opacity:.7}.demo-gallery{display:flex;flex-direction:column;gap:1.5rem}.demo-img{width:100%;height:auto;border-radius:8px;border:1px solid var(--glass-border);transition:all .3s ease;background:#000;cursor:zoom-in;box-shadow:0 4px 12px #0003}.demo-img:hover{transform:translateY(-2px);border-color:var(--accent-cyan);box-shadow:0 12px 24px #0006}@media(max-width:768px){.hero h1{font-size:2.5rem}}
